Question to the Department for Education:
To ask the Secretary of State for Education, whether she plans further to regulate home schooling.
The new Children Not in School measures of the Children’s Wellbeing and Schools Act 2026, when implemented, will require local authorities to maintain registers of children who are not in school, including home-educated children, require parents of eligible children to give information for these registers, introduce the first ever duty on local authorities to provide support for home educating families, and introduce a consent requirement for the most vulnerable children. As with all new policy, we will keep the implementation of these measures and any evidence of a need for further regulation under review.
